阿里蜘蛛池是一款用于网站数据采集和爬虫管理的工具,其安装地址可以在阿里云的官方网站上找到。本文提供了关于阿里蜘蛛池的深度解析和实战指南,包括如何安装、配置和使用该工具进行网站数据采集和爬虫管理。文章还介绍了如何避免被封禁和如何优化爬虫效率等实用技巧。通过本文的指南,用户可以更好地利用阿里蜘蛛池进行数据采集和爬虫管理,提高网站运营效率和用户体验。
在数字营销和SEO优化领域,阿里蜘蛛池(AliSpiderPool)作为一款强大的爬虫工具,被广泛应用于网站内容抓取、链接分析以及搜索引擎优化等方面,对于许多用户而言,如何正确安装并配置阿里蜘蛛池可能是一个挑战,本文将详细介绍阿里蜘蛛池的安装地址、安装步骤、配置方法以及实战应用,帮助用户高效、安全地利用这一工具。
一、阿里蜘蛛池安装地址
阿里蜘蛛池的官方安装地址通常位于阿里云官方开发者平台或相关合作伙伴网站,为了确保安全性和稳定性,建议从官方渠道下载最新版本,以下是几个常见的官方及可信下载渠道:
1、阿里云开发者平台:访问阿里云官方网站,在“开发者工具”或“大数据与人工智能”板块下找到阿里蜘蛛池的相关介绍和下载链接。
2、阿里云市场:在阿里云市场搜索“阿里蜘蛛池”,选择评价高、销量大的应用进行购买和下载。
3、GitHub等开源社区:对于开源版本,可以在GitHub等代码托管平台上搜索“AliSpiderPool”或相关关键词,找到项目页面并下载源代码。
二、安装步骤详解
1. 环境准备
操作系统:阿里蜘蛛池支持Windows、Linux和macOS等多种操作系统,确保系统环境稳定且满足最低配置要求。
Java环境:由于阿里蜘蛛池基于Java开发,需提前安装Java Development Kit (JDK),建议版本为JDK 8或以上。
数据库:根据使用需求,可能需要安装MySQL或PostgreSQL等数据库管理系统,用于存储抓取的数据。
2. 下载与解压
- 从官方渠道下载阿里蜘蛛池安装包,通常为压缩包形式(如.zip或.tar.gz)。
- 解压至指定目录,确保路径中不包含中文或特殊字符,避免兼容性问题。
3. 配置环境变量
Java环境变量:在操作系统中设置JAVA_HOME环境变量,指向JDK安装目录,并更新PATH变量以包含%JAVA_HOME%\bin。
数据库连接:根据数据库类型(如MySQL),配置数据库连接信息(主机名、端口、用户名、密码及数据库名)于阿里蜘蛛池的配置文件(如config.properties)中。
4. 启动服务
- 进入解压后的阿里蜘蛛池目录,运行启动脚本(如start.sh或start.bat),根据提示完成启动过程。
- 访问默认管理界面(通常是http://localhost:端口号/),进行初步配置和测试。
三、配置与优化
1. 爬虫配置
目标网站设置:在爬虫配置中,指定要爬取的网站URL、抓取深度及频率限制,避免对目标网站造成负担。
数据提取规则:定义数据提取规则,包括HTML标签、XPath表达式或正则表达式,确保准确提取所需信息。
异常处理:设置超时时间、重试次数及错误处理策略,提高爬虫的稳定性和容错性。
2. 数据分析与可视化
- 利用内置的数据分析工具,对抓取的数据进行统计分析、关键词排名监测及竞争对手分析。
- 可视化展示抓取结果,通过图表形式直观展示数据趋势和分布。
3. 安全与合规性
- 遵守目标网站的robots.txt协议,尊重网站版权和隐私政策。
- 定期备份抓取数据,防止数据丢失或泄露。
- 加强系统安全防护,防止恶意攻击和非法访问。
四、实战应用案例
案例一:SEO优化分析
某电商平台希望提升其在搜索引擎中的排名,通过阿里蜘蛛池抓取竞争对手的关键词分布、页面结构、内容质量等信息,结合自身产品特点和市场需求,制定针对性的SEO优化策略,经过一个月的持续优化,该平台的关键词排名显著提升,流量增长超过30%。
案例二:市场趋势监测
一家电子产品零售商利用阿里蜘蛛池定期抓取行业新闻、产品评测及用户评论数据,通过数据分析发现最新市场趋势和消费者偏好,基于此,该零售商及时调整产品结构和营销策略,成功推出多款热销产品,市场份额显著提升。
案例三:竞争对手分析
一家在线教育平台通过阿里蜘蛛池抓取竞争对手的课程内容、价格策略及用户评价数据,结合自身优势和资源,制定差异化的竞争策略,经过半年的努力,该平台的用户满意度和市场份额均有所提升。
五、总结与展望
阿里蜘蛛池作为一款强大的网络爬虫工具,在SEO优化、市场趋势监测及竞争对手分析等方面具有广泛应用价值,通过本文的介绍,相信读者已掌握了其安装、配置及实战应用的关键步骤和技巧,随着技术的不断进步和应用场景的不断拓展,阿里蜘蛛池将发挥更加重要的作用,助力企业在激烈的市场竞争中脱颖而出,建议用户持续关注官方更新和社区动态,以获取最新的功能优化和性能提升信息。